CARBON COUNTY – A nationwide nonprofit is helping Carbon County children get a safe and comfortable place to sleep by providing free beds to families in need, with the first locally built beds already making their way into homes. Sleep in Heavenly Peace provides free beds to children who do not have one of their own.
